Landscaping replacement services involve removing outdated, damaged, or overgrown landscape features and replacing them with fresh, functional, and attractive elements. This process can include replacing old lawns, removing and installing new plantings, updating pathways, or redesigning entire outdoor spaces to better suit the homeowner’s needs and aesthetic preferences. Service providers typically handle all aspects of the project, from planning and removal to installation and finishing touches, ensuring a seamless transformation of the outdoor environment. Property owners seeking a modern, refreshed landscape often turn to local contractors who specialize in these replacement services to achieve a more appealing and functional yard.
These services are particularly helpful for addressing common landscape problems such as patchy or dead lawns, invasive or overgrown plants, and outdated features that no longer match the homeowner’s style. Over time, landscapes can deteriorate due to weather, age, or improper maintenance, leading to uneven surfaces, unsightly plantings, or safety hazards. Replacing these elements can improve curb appeal, increase outdoor usability, and prevent ongoing issues like pest infestations or soil erosion. Local service providers can assess existing landscapes and recommend appropriate replacements that enhance the property's overall appearance and safety.

The overview below groups typical Landscaping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Newport Beach,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or landscaping replacements, such as replacing a few shrubs or patching damaged lawn areas,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end. Local contractors can often complete these within a day or two.
Mid-Size Projects - Replacing larger sections of landscaping, including several trees, new flower beds, or extensive lawn overhaul, usually costs between $1,000 and $3,500. These projects are common for homeowners seeking a significant update without full overhaul. Larger, more complex jobs may exceed this range.
Full Replacement - Complete landscape replacements, involving extensive redesign, new irrigation systems, and multiple plantings, can range from $4,000 to $10,000 or more. Many full-scale projects fall into this high tier, especially for larger properties or detailed designs. Local service providers can help tailor solutions to fit different budgets.
Complex or Custom Projects - Custom landscaping replacements with unique features like water elements or hardscaping can reach $15,000+ depending on scope and materials. These higher-end projects are less common but are handled by experienced local contractors who specialize in tailored solutions. Costs vary widely based on design complexity and materials used.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
